Learn about CVE-2023-28635 in vantage6 - an authorization flaw allowing unauthorized access via integer-named resources. Impact, technical details, and mitigation steps included.
This CVE involves defining a resource name as an integer in vantage6, which can potentially lead to unintended access. The vulnerability is related to Incorrect Authorization, with a CVSS base score of 5.4 categorizing it as a medium severity issue.
Understanding CVE-2023-28635
This section provides detailed information about the nature and impact of CVE-2023-28635.
What is CVE-2023-28635?
The vulnerability in vantage6 allows malicious users to gain unauthorized access by creating resources with integers as names. This poses a risk, especially in scenarios where access control is defined by username or user ID. Attackers can exploit this by creating a resource with a matching integer name to gain unauthorized access.
The Impact of CVE-2023-28635
The impact of this vulnerability is significant as it allows attackers to bypass access controls and gain privileges that they are not authorized for. This can lead to unauthorized data access, manipulation, and potential disruption of services.
Technical Details of CVE-2023-28635
This section delves into the technical aspects of the CVE, including vulnerability description, affected systems and versions, and the exploitation mechanism.
Vulnerability Description
The vulnerability in vantage6 arises from the incorrect authorization mechanism where resources with integer names can be exploited to gain unauthorized access. Version 4.0.0 includes a patch to address this issue.
Affected Systems and Versions
Exploitation Mechanism
Attackers exploit this vulnerability by creating resources with integer names that match authorized user IDs or other critical identifiers. This allows them to trick the system into granting unauthorized access.
Mitigation and Prevention
To safeguard against CVE-2023-28635, it is essential to take immediate steps and implement long-term security practices to mitigate the risks.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Keep systems updated with the latest patches and security updates provided by vantage6 to address any known vulnerabilities and enhance overall system security.